Default American Arts Quarterly

I'm very sorry to announce that the American Arts Quarterly will cease publication after its upcoming Winter issue. The website will remain up, but perhaps only as an archive. This was a sudden decision by the editors, who wish to retire. I've been honored to be its poetry editor for 10 years and to have published wonderful poems by many Eratosphereans-- too many to list! I look forward to reading your work elsewhere.
